Fastly, Inc. (LON:0A3P)
London flag London · Delayed Price · Currency is GBP · Price in USD
9.12
+0.07 (0.77%)
At close: Feb 11, 2026

Fastly Ratios and Metrics

Millions GBP.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Dec '25 Dec '24 Dec '23 Dec '22 Dec '21
1,0191,1301,0581,8288223,076
Market Cap Growth
-17.25%6.82%-42.12%122.50%-73.30%-57.65%
Enterprise Value
1,0701,1791,1421,9109193,059
Last Close Price
11.557.587.5314.066.6926.80
PS Ratio
2.202.442.444.602.2911.76
PB Ratio
1.481.641.372.381.044.11
P/TBV Ratio
5.886.527.6812.656.3216.89
P/FCF Ratio
20.8723.13250.56---
P/OCF Ratio
14.5316.1080.736431.60--
EV/Sales Ratio
2.342.542.634.812.5611.69
EV/FCF Ratio
21.8924.14270.52---
Debt / Equity Ratio
0.460.460.420.440.871.04
Debt / EBITDA Ratio
57.8357.83----
Debt / FCF Ratio
6.546.5476.55---
Net Debt / Equity Ratio
0.070.070.110.110.160.00
Net Debt / EBITDA Ratio
-1.74-1.74-1.12-0.77-0.800.03
Net Debt / FCF Ratio
1.041.0420.58-9.85-1.140.07
Asset Turnover
0.420.420.370.300.210.21
Quick Ratio
2.472.473.943.003.994.49
Current Ratio
2.612.614.213.144.184.74
Return on Equity (ROE)
-12.84%-12.84%-16.25%-13.76%-19.38%-21.46%
Return on Assets (ROA)
-4.96%-4.96%-6.47%-7.08%-7.53%-8.10%
Return on Capital Employed (ROCE)
-9.00%-9.00%-11.40%-14.10%-14.00%-10.80%
Earnings Yield
-8.87%-8.00%-11.93%-5.72%-19.27%-5.35%
FCF Yield
4.79%4.32%0.40%-0.46%-13.32%-1.76%
Buyback Yield / Dilution
-6.37%-6.37%-7.25%-5.79%-4.89%-12.07%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.